School-Based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P-CCC) – Teletherapy | Michigan
2026–2027 School Year
Position: Speech-Language Pathologist, Certificate of Clinical Competence (SLP-CCC)
Setting: Teletherapy | School-Based
Location: Michigan (Remote/Teletherapy)
Start Date: August 24, 2026
End Date: June 11, 2027
Schedule: Part-Time or Full-Time Available (Full-Time = 30–35 hrs/week)
Grade Levels: K–12
Rate: Up to $50/hr (commensurate with experience)
About the Opportunity
We are seeking a licensed and CCC-credentialed Speech-Language Pathologist for a teletherapy position serving a vibrant and highly diverse K–12 student population in Michigan for the full 2026–2027 school year. This is an excellent opportunity for an SLP who is passionate about working with multicultural and multilingual learners in a well-supported virtual school environment.
About the Students
This district serves a truly diverse student body, with a population that is primarily Middle Eastern, including a significant number of first-year English Language Learners (ELL) representing backgrounds from across the globe. Students speak a variety of languages and dialects, including multiple Arabic dialects. If you have experience working with ELL populations or multilingual/multicultural communities, you will thrive here.
What Makes This a Great Fit
✅ Flexible scheduling – SLP creates their own session schedule based on provided student rosters, caseloads, and student schedules
✅ Strong site support – Each school has a dedicated room with headsets (as needed) and a designated on-site staff member to pull students and provide session monitoring
✅ Tech provided & training offered – Schools use PowerSchool for IEP management; full system training will be provided
✅ Established, renewing client – This district has an existing teletherapy relationship and has already renewed contracts for next school year — stability you can count on
✅ Part-time candidates welcome – Flexible engagement for the right SLP
Requirements
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ology
ASHA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P)
Active Michigan SLP license (or ability to obtain)
Experience with school-age populations preferred
Experience with ELL or multilingual populations a plus
Comfortable with teletherapy platforms and virtual service delivery
